Abstract
21st century Learning is learning in a knowledge era. Change is necessary to foster new ways of learning to address 20th century shortcomings in learning that mostly catered to the traits of Gen-X. A transition is required to deal with the traits of Gen-Y. Global access to educational content at any time has diminished the functions of schools as information deliverers. To foster non-assessment based learning, there is a need to provoke learning in multiple dimensions. QTiME learning is such a framework formulating learning dimensions, quadrants and steps that are simplistic, universal, actionable, cyclical and continuous - a paradigm shift.
